The company name “Livesense” is derived from the words “live” and “sense.” Why do people live? In my view, living means making daily choices in pursuit of one’s own idea of happiness. Looking back at happy memories in my past, the times I have personally felt happy have always been when I made someone else smile. I want to make more people happy and amplify happiness in society. This desire is what led me to found Livesense in 2006. Since then, our philosophy has been “Happiness Begetting Happiness,” driving the development of businesses that support choices in people’s lives.
